Outland is a fast-paced, witty situation comedy that offers outlandish and occasionally outrageous scenarios while never losing sight of what keeps an audience coming back for more: well-rounded and engaging characters with a compelling storyline. However, in many ways Outland breaks the mold of what is commonplace for a half-hour television comedy. Indeed, Outland has the potential to be quietly revolutionary. Every major character in the series is matter-offactly gay. For these people it is a given, therefore it requires no discussion. The show is not at any point about being gay. The source of ‘otherness’ or being outsiders that the characters feel is from being geeks obsessed with science fiction. They are minorities within a minority.
